Optimizing Pneumatic Load Testing System Functionality

To gain peak pneumatic force testing machine functionality, a regular inspection program is vital . Routine alignment of the pressure sensors is needed to guarantee reliable readings . Furthermore , examining the pneumatic hoses for leaks and changing deteriorated o-rings will minimize the risk of equipment malfunction. Think about adopting a operational logging method to identify trends and resolve potential issues ahead of they affect testing reliability. A clean hydraulic medium is also vital – periodically filtering the medium eliminates damage to vital components .

Nitrogen Generators for Hydraulic Pressure Testing: A Clean Solution

Hydraulic pressure system validation often relies on compressed fluid, but traditional methods using cylinders or compressors can present environmental and operational problems. Nitrogen units , however, provide a cleaner, more sustainable alternative. These devices generate nitrogen on-site from compressed air , eliminating the need for delivery and reducing the carbon impact . Benefits include consistent pressure purity , reduced expenses , and improved safety compared to relying on external nitrogen sources .
